Personal Struggle: Chester Burnett grew up under brutal poverty and family instability in Mississippi before becoming Howlin’ Wolf, one of blues’ most physically commanding figures.
Studio Lore: Chess pushed Wolf into psychedelic arrangements he reportedly disliked, making the album a forced collision between old blues authority and late-60s rock marketing.
Media Narrative: The cover openly mocked the project with “This is Howlin’ Wolf’s new album,” turning label strategy, embarrassment, and rebellion into the package itself.
